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Station Facilities and Amenities

Mossley (Manchester) train station, operated by Northern, offers a number of facilities to make your journey smoother. The ticket office, while not open all day, has hours from 06:45 to 14:20 on weekdays and a bit shorter on weekends. If you miss the desk, worry not, as there are ticket machines available that are accessible too. You can even find induction loops to aid communication.

For those seeking assistance, help is at hand with staff available during morning hours. There are customer help points across the station. Despite the lack of step-free access on certain parts of the platform, the station provides accessible routes where possible and features to help with manual train access.

Even though Mossley as a station offers no waiting rooms, you'll still find seating areas to rest those weary legs while waiting for your train. For those traveling with bicycles, keep your worries at bay, as there are 18 sheltered bicycle parking spaces provided.

Facilities and Amenities

While Heaton Chapel Train Station may seem modest at first glance, it is equipped to cater to the everyday needs of its passengers. The ticket office is open from Monday to Friday, 06:30 to 13:00, and slightly reduced hours on weekends. If you prefer buying your tickets beforehand, worry not, as ticket machines are readily available, allowing for the convenient collection of tickets acquired online.

The station offers limited step-free access, making it accessible in parts, though it's classified as a Category B station, meaning assistance might be needed for some passengers with mobility challenges. Safety remains a priority, as evidenced by the presence of CCTV on-site, and staff help is usually available during commuting hours, ensuring a reassuring travel experience for everyone.
